Directions
-
Begin by heating the v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at. Once the oil is shimmering, add the diced potatoes. Cook the potatoes until they are tender, which should take about 10-15 minutes. Season them with salt and pepper to enhance their flavor.
-
In a separate pan, brown the ground beef over medium-high heat until it is fully cooked. Make sure to break the meat into small pieces as it cooks for even browning and a tremendous texture. After cooking, drain any excess fat to keep the filling from becoming too greasy.
-
Combine the cooked potatoes and ground beef in a large mixing bowl. Add the shredded cheese to the mixture while it is still warm, allowing the cheese to melt and create a creamy, cohesive filling. Stir until the cheese is completely melted and integrated into the potato and beef mixture.
-
Take a large tortilla and place a generous portion of the filling in the center. Carefully roll the tortilla up tightly, tucking in the ends as you go to create a secure burrito. Repeat this step with each tortilla until all the filling is used up.
-
If desired, serve your Cheesy Potato Burritos with optional toppings such as sour cream, salsa, and chopped green onions. The addition of these toppings can elevate the burrito and add freshness to each bite.
